If we want to read and to pray the prayers of the Bible—especially the Psalms—we must not ask first what they have to do with us, but what they have to do with Jesus Christ. It does not depend, therefore, on whether the Psalms express adequately that which we feel at a given moment in our heart. If we are to pray aright, perhaps it is quite necessary that we pray contrary to our own heart. It's not what we want to pray that's important, but what God wants us to pray.
 Dietrich Bonhoeffer
